WebIn order to kill tree stump permanently by cutting the stump low to the ground. Then you need to paint the stump as soon as you can with a herbicide such as 9% Triclopyr or 20% Glyphosate. If the stump is painted quickly, within 10 minutes the tree will die and no new sprouts will emerge. How to stop tree stumps from sprouting can be maddening. WebApr 15, 2012 · Viewed 6k times. 14. After I cut trees into logs and remove the branches in winter, they start growing. They sprout out and grow completely normal looking stems and leaves and maintain them all summer. The sprouts mostly appear around the cut branches. WebPruning should be done just outside the branch collar-the swollen, thick area at the base of each branch. Avoid injuring this area, as it is critical to healing the pruning wound. Never leave a stub. New branches will grow back from around the edges. If you are worried about pests or disease, paint pruning wounds with tree salve (available at ...
